Dependable Power Distribution with GE THN3362 Non-Fused Disconnect

The GE THN3362 is a robust, three-pole, 60 Amp, 600 Volt, NEMA 1 non-fused disconnect switch. Designed for reliable power distribution and circuit protection in industrial and commercial applications. This switch ensures safe and efficient operation of electrical systems.

Specifications:

  • Brand: GE
  • Catalog No.: THN3362
  • Model: THN3362
  • Poles: 3
  • Amps: 60
  • NEMA Rating: N1
  • Volts: 600
  • Phase: 3
  • Disconnect Type: Non-Fused

No, the GE THN3362 is a non-fused switch, meaning it does not include internal fuses for overcurrent protection. External fusing or circuit breakers are required elsewhere in the system.
This switch has a NEMA 1 enclosure, which is designed for indoor use to protect against dust and light splashing. It is not suitable for outdoor applications or environments with heavy dust, water, or corrosive materials.
No, the GE THN3362 is specifically designed for 3-phase electrical systems and is not compatible with single-phase setups.
The GE THN3362 is rated for 600V and can handle a maximum current of 60A for 3-phase applications.
The "N1" refers to the NEMA 1 enclosure rating, indicating the switch is intended for indoor general-purpose use, offering protection against falling dirt and light indirect splashing.
